The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s has sanction Rs.4,909 crore for the roll out of phase II IT modernization project, Department of Posts (DoP). The fund would be utilized for the entire implementation, operation and maintenance of the phase 2 IT infrastructure of post offices. The IT project of the Department is a part of the Mission Mode Project (MMP) included in the National e-Governance Plan (NEGP).

The IT modernisation project will improve the delivery of mails, banking and insurance services rendered by the post offices across the country.

For the purpose of implementation, the IT modernisation project has been structured into 8 segments catering to IT infrastructure such as datacentre, network, computers and peripherals, software applications which will cover all the product and services of the Department of Posts; it would also change management which will help in effective transformation into IT mode. The project will be implemented in all the 1.55 lakh post offices in a phased manner over a time period of 2 years, to be followed by the O&M phase over the period of contract, said a note.

Cabinet gave a nod to the project on 26th August 2010. The overall project has been segregated into eight Request For Proposal (RFPs). Selection of vendors have been finalized for 5 RFPs and Letter Of Intents have been issued. Of these 5 RFPs, contracts have been signed for four. In respect of two RFPs the financial bids have been opened and selection of the bidder is under process, added the note.
